How has your designation enhanced your career?
I’ve earned plenty of professional designations in my career, having started pursuing them right at the start. I believed then, as I do now, that the formal education and training behind them was instrumental in helping me accelerate my career progression. I also recognize that the alphabet soup after my name has provided a level of credibility in my profession that without them might have proven challenging. I think of these designations as a sort of professional shorthand. When we see CPWA®, CIMA®, or RMA® (or other designations) after someone’s name, we know that the individual is dedicated to his/her profession.
